Экзамен "Теория языков программирования"
Cрок выполнения : 12.02.2013
Вид работы : Контрольная
Дисциплины:
Информатика, Программирование: Программирование.
|
|
Добавлен 09.02.2013 20:18:12
Уникальность:
Доработка:
Подробно: Ответить на данные вопросы: 1)Виды рекурсии в правилах грамматики, задающей язык. Алгоритм устранения левой рекурсии. Проиллюстрировать на примере (пример должен быть свой). 2)Работа блока анализа и исправления ошибок в процессе компиляции. Проиллюстрировать на примерах (примеры должны быть свои). 3)Построить и изобразить графически детерминированный конечный автомат, распознающий записи чётных натуральных чисел в алфавите {0,1,…,9}. Построить регулярное выражение и грамматику для этого же языка.
Кратко: Теория языков программирования и методы трансляции Ответить на 3 экзаменационных вопроса (расписать алгоритм работы, привести виды рекурсиий, построить блок анализа, и создать автомат (привести свои примеры)